The real story of Cinderella has various versions. In some early versions, the Cinderella character is often a hard - working and mistreated girl. Her stepmother and stepsisters are cruel to her. Usually, there is some element of magic involved, like the fairy godmother who helps her attend the ball. However, different cultures may have their own unique takes on the story, adding different details and cultural elements to it.
In the real story, Cinderella's situation might be more harsh compared to the Disney version. The Disney version tends to be more family - friendly and simplifies some of the harsher elements. For example, in some real versions, the step - family's abuse of Cinderella could be more extreme. Also, the fairy godmother in the Disney version is a very distinct and magical character, while in the real story, the source of magic could be more ambiguous.
Once upon a time, there was a kind girl named Cinderella. She lived with her cruel stepmother and two stepsisters. They made her do all the hard work at home. One day, an invitation to the royal ball arrived. Her stepsisters went to the ball, but Cinderella was left behind. Then her fairy godmother appeared. She used magic to give Cinderella a beautiful dress and glass slippers. Cinderella went to the ball and had a wonderful time with the prince. At midnight, she had to leave in a hurry and lost one of her slippers. The prince searched for the girl who fit the slipper and finally found Cinderella. They got married and lived happily ever after.

One of the main themes is the idea of transformation. Cinderella transforms from a mistreated girl to a princess. Another theme is the power of kindness. Despite her hardships, Cinderella remains kind-hearted, and this eventually leads to her happy ending. Also, there is the theme of hope. She never loses hope that her situation will improve.
